Before You Leave the Airport

Essential Information

  • Visa Requirements: Check IATA Travel Centre for your nationality and destination visa requirements before arrival.
  • Language: English is widely spoken in tourist areas, but downloading a translation app offline is helpful.
  • Currency: Use ATMs or a Wise/Revolut card for the best exchange rates – avoid airport currency counters.
  • Immigration & Security: Factor in 1+ hour for immigration and security when calculating if you can leave the airport.
  • WiFi: Download offline maps (Google Maps or Maps.me) before landing – airport WiFi may be unreliable.

Quick Layover Tips

  • Pack a layover bag: Keep snacks, entertainment, a change of clothes, and toiletries in your carry-on for easy access.
  • Stay hydrated: Bring an empty water bottle to fill after security – helps manage jet lag, especially for families with children.
  • Download offline content: Movies, books, and maps don’t require WiFi and keep you entertained during waits.
  • Use luggage storage: For $5-10/bag/day, it’s much cheaper than airport lockers and lets you explore hands-free.
  • Coordinate with your group: Designate a leader, use group chat for updates, and set clear departure times.

For Solo Travelers

  • Rule of thumb: Need 6+ hours total layover to leave the airport (1hr immigration + 2-3hr return buffer + explore time).
  • Download offline maps before landing – essential for navigating without data.
  • Keep valuables (passport, phone, wallet) in a cross-body bag or hidden money belt.
  • Get an eSIM before traveling for instant data without hunting for WiFi.
  • Share your location with a trusted contact when exploring a new city.

For Groups

  • Add 15-30 minutes ‘group tax’ to all time estimates – groups move slower through immigration and security.
  • Designate a group leader to manage timing, headcount, and communication.
  • Use WhatsApp or group chat to coordinate – pin departure gate and boarding time.

How long of a layover do I need at HIM?

For domestic connections, budget 60 minutes minimum. For international connections, budget 2.5-3 hours minimum. To safely leave the airport and explore, you need at least 6 hours total (1 hour immigration + 2-3 hours return buffer + explore time). Always add extra time for unexpected delays, especially if traveling with a group.
